Li Zhaoxing Attends the First Ministerial Meeting of the China-Arab Cooperation Forum


2004/09/14


On September 14, 2004, the First Ministerial Meeting of the Forum on Cooperation between China and Arab States was opened in Cairo. Chinese Foreign Minister Li Zhaoxing attended and addressed the meeting.

Li Zhaoxing said the Arab world is an important force in the international arena, and China and Arab countries have enjoyed time-honored friendship. Similar histories, common objectives and wide-ranging shared interests have determined that there have to be closer coordination and enhanced cooperation between China and the Arab countries. When Chinese President Hu Jintao visited the headquarters of the League of Arab States (LAS) in January this year, the two sides announced the establishment of the Forum on Cooperation between China and Arab States, which was not only the continuation of the traditional friendship between China and the Arab world but also an important move to promote bilateral ties under new circumstances. The creation of the forum will consolidate and expand the bilateral cooperation between the two sides in a variety of areas and at various levels and will comprehensively promote the cooperation to a higher level.

He noted that in order to implement the consensus reached between President Hu and the leaders of the Arab countries, China has the following to propose: First, sticking to the principles of mutual respect, treating each other as equals and sincere cooperation on the political front. Second, promoting cooperation for common development on the economic front. Third, expanding exchanges to enhance friendship on the cultural front. Finally, coordinating closely in international affairs to safeguard common interests.

As for the building of the forum, Li proposed the following suggestions: First, enhancing collective dialogue between China and the Arab countries. It is suggested that the Second Ministerial Meeting of China-Arab cooperation forum be held in Beijing in 2006. Second, raising the level of economic and trade cooperation. Cooperation and dialogue in the areas of investment, trade, project contracting, labor service, energy, transportation, communications, agriculture, environmental protection and information shall be gradually carried out. Third, expanding cultural exchanges. Exchanges of visit by cultural and media associations should be encouraged and various forms of academic exchanges should be supported. Fourth, conducting training programs on human resources management.

Finally, Li Zhaoxing stressed that no matter how the international situation changes, China will always be a sincere friend of the Arab countries. He believed through joint efforts China-Arab Cooperation Forum would strongly boost the bilateral cooperation and benefit the people of both sides.

Arab foreign ministers who attended the meeting indicated that the formal launch of the forum was a big event in the history of the Arab ties with China. They also put forward a number of proposals on the promotion of China-Arab friendship and cooperation as well as the building of the forum itself.

Following the meeting, Li and LAS Secretary General Amr Moussa signed the Declaration of the Forum on Cooperation between China and Arab States and the Action Program of the Forum on Cooperation between China and Arab States. Li also met with journalists jointly with Mauritanian Foreign Minister Mohamed Vall Ould Bellal and took their questions.

The meeting released a joint communiqué.
